Removing the Bezel
1. Follow the procedures in Before Working on Your Computer.
2. Remove the computer cover (see Removing the Computer Cover).
3. With the computer still on its side, gently lift the clips slightly upward to release that edge of the bezel from the chassis.
4. Rotate the bezel away from the computer to release the hooks on the opposite edge of the bezel from the chassis.
Replacing the Bezel
1. With the computer still on its side, align and insert the bezel hooks into the slots along one edge of the front of the computer.
2. Rotate the bezel toward the computer until the clips snap into place on the opposite edge of the front of the computer
.
